Dropped a tile in a bath yesterday, I'm sure we've all been there.
IMG_20190821_144307.jpg



Decided to try one of these repair kits from tool station before spending a small fortune on a bath repair man.
IMG_20190822_150514.jpg


The results were much better than expected, well worth getting one to keep in the van..

When i was doing some McCarthy stone retirement apartments a few years back they put 25 mm celotex on the tray before you got in the room and correx on the kitchen worktops
 
I cover all my Bath's with a bath board I made up from some 22 mm ply.
In this case the bath was a shower bath so one edge was exposed, despite covering it with a 2 layers cardboard and 2 layers of dust sheets, the tile just had to hit that spot on the corner of the tile from ceiling height.

Couldn't believe how unlucky I could be !!
